Why Source Spices from India?
India remains the world's largest spice producer and exporter, accounting for approximately 45% of global spice production. The country's diverse agro-climatic zones produce over 75 varieties of spices, from the red chilies of Guntur to the cardamom of Kerala and turmeric of Sangli.

How to Choose the Right Supplier for Your Business
Selecting from this list depends on your specific requirements. Consider these factors when making your decision.
Product Type: Determine whether you need whole spices, ground spices, extracts, or blends. Some suppliers specialize in specific product forms.
Volume Requirements: Large-scale importers may benefit from commodity-focused suppliers, while specialty buyers might prefer smaller, quality-focused exporters.
Certifications Needed: If you're targeting organic, kosher, or halal markets, ensure your chosen supplier holds relevant certifications.
Geographic Preference: Some regions are known for specific spices. For red chilies, consider Guntur-based suppliers; for cardamom and pepper, Kerala suppliers excel.
Value Addition: Decide if you want raw materials or processed products like extracts, which require specialized processing capabilities.
Due Diligence Steps Before Finalizing a Supplier
Even with verified suppliers, conduct your own due diligence by requesting samples for quality evaluation and lab testing, verifying certifications through issuing authorities, checking references from existing international clients, visiting facilities if possible or arranging third-party audits, clarifying payment terms and establishing letter of credit arrangements, and understanding their minimum order quantities and lead times.
Current Market Trends in Indian Spice Exports (2026)
The Indian spice export sector is experiencing several significant shifts. Organic spices are seeing increased demand with premium pricing, traceability and blockchain adoption are growing for quality assurance, climate change is affecting production patterns in traditional growing regions, value-added products like extracts and oleoresins are gaining market share, and sustainability certifications are becoming essential for European markets.
